Proactive Fraud Detection Mechanisms
AI is really good at spotting patterns that humans might miss. This is especially useful in fraud detection, where AI algorithms can analyze transactions in real-time to identify suspicious activity. Think about it: a sudden large purchase from a new location, or multiple failed login attempts. AI can flag these anomalies instantly, preventing fraud before it happens. It's like having a super-attentive security guard who never gets tired. For example, fraud detection systems can learn from past scams to identify new ones.
Minimizing Risks with Intelligent Automation
Automation isn't just about saving time; it's also about reducing risk. By automating security tasks, like vulnerability scanning and patch management, we can eliminate human error and ensure that systems are always up-to-date. This is important because outdated software is a major target for hackers. Intelligent automation helps to minimize risks by:
Continuously monitoring systems for vulnerabilities.
Automatically applying security patches.
Responding to threats in real-time.
AI-driven security systems can adapt to new threats as they emerge, making them more effective than traditional security measures. This adaptability is crucial in today's rapidly changing threat landscape.
Enhancing Data Protection Strategies
Data protection is more than just passwords and firewalls. AI can help us to better understand our data, identify sensitive information, and implement stronger access controls. This includes things like:
Data classification: Automatically identifying and categorizing sensitive data.
Access control: Ensuring that only authorized users can access specific data.
Data loss prevention: Preventing sensitive data from leaving the organization.
AI-powered data protection strategies are essential for maintaining compliance with data privacy regulations and protecting customer information. It's about building a strong foundation of trust and security.
